Well, let me jump in on the health topic.

I joined Curves after school started in September. It is on the way home from dropping the kids off at preschool. It makes it hard to have an excuse for not going in on my way home. I also have gotten a good endocrinologist who has me on the right dose for my thyroid medication. I'm hypothyroid and have struggled with the problems and side-effect for the last 10 years. It also doesn't help that I had 3 pregnancies within 4 years and 2 months (not that I was counting).

So anyway,...I haven't been as consistant as I would like but even with that I have been able to lose about 7 lbs and 5 ins throughout. The best thing...I only gained a pound over the holiday where I never went to workout. Now if I can only eat better maybe I can get to where I want to be. Ultimately, I don't care about the pounds as much as the inches.

I get weighed and measured monthly and it is charted with my other measurements. The great part - unlike all the other things I have done, I feel like I can stay with this.

Well, it has been almost a year since I started this thread. In the time being, I have stayed with Curves though the last winter with school days was a problem. However, I have been pretty good at going and have tried to make it 3 times a week.

At the end of September, I joined Curves weight loss class. I like their approach which focused on eating well and trying to raise metabolism. Mine has been in the toilet for years, some of it due to my hypothyroidism but can't blame everything on that. They also say they are not a maintaince diet so you should be able to continue to eat right (2 snacks/3 meal) and when you go up a few pounds you diet for two days then go back to eating normal. We will see.

The class was 6 weeks long and ended before Thanksgiving. At my best I lost 8lbs in 4 weeks but by the end was at 6 lbs loss with a fat lb loss of 6 lbs. Since then with a little effort I have gotten back on the bandwagon and am jumping between 6 and 8 lb loss. Not bad for 2 months especially if you look at my normal track record.

The best part, with the start of this thread, I have lost 12 lbs and come down 2% in body fat. My goal now is to be a soild 165 by Christmas and, cross my fingers, 160 by my birthday in Feb. If that happens, we are having make your own sundae for the gaming treat in Feb. :D
